Measures: 7'11 x 10'0 Antique Persian Lavar Kerman Rug with Refined Allover Pattern in Soft Green. Keivan Woven Arts/ rug/E-0803, country of origin / type: Iran / Kerman, circa 1900. Antique Persian Lavar Kerman rug showcasing a densely detailed allover floral field arranged in a balanced lattice of scrolling vines, palmettes, and stylized blossoms. Rendered in a tranquil palette of soft sage green, faded rose, ivory, and muted blue, the composition captures the elegance and technical finesse that distinguishes Lavar Kerman weaving. The field is enclosed by a grand border of classical Persian motifs, featuring large-scale rosettes and interlacing tendrils set against a delicate red ground that frames the piece with visual harmony. Woven from fine wool with remarkable precision, this piece reflects the refined aesthetic of high-grade Kerman rugs, known for their lush pile and ornate drawing.
